PleasureGary Young A new collection from a master of the prose poem With subtlety and a big heart, Young pokes around a subject that is seldom written about with the same care and attention to detail as the darker themes of death and pain—pleasure. In No Other Life, Young examined the scary, unstoppable forces from which we seek shelter. In Pleasure, he doesn't ignore them, but rather turns his gaze on those moments of huddled comfort, and finds joy in his children's raw honesty and in the sensuousness of food, flowers, and everyday life. This is a book Basho would admire."—Sam Hamill About the Author A versatile poet and book artist, Gary Young also edits for the Greenhouse Review Press. His work has been featured in magazines including The American Poetry Review and The Kenyon Review, and his printing appears in major museums. Young won the William Carlos Williams Award for No Other Life, also available from Heyday Books, in 2003, and is the recipient of the 2009 Poetry Society of America's Shelley Memorial Award. |
